Paul Eisenhut

November 2, 1930 - December 12, 2013

Tribute

On December 12, 2013 after a courageous battle with cancer, Paul Arnold Eisenhut passed away with his family at his side.  He will be missed by his loving wife, Anne; three sons Gary (Meryle), Doug and Neil (Constanze); grandchildren Kyle (Sabrina), Jena, Ryan, Kristi (Grant) Fortuin, Craig, and Noah; and great grandson Lucas.

Born in 1930 in Mannville, Alberta, Paul’s family settled a few years later in Oliver, where his father established an insurance business.  Paul grew into an accomplished athlete, winning a baseball scholarship to Seattle, where he met his wife-to-be, Anne.  Upon marrying in 1955, Paul and Anne returned to Oliver to work in the Eisenhut family business.  Paul also lived and worked in the family orchard business. Paul eventually got involved in designing and building the Cherry Grove golf course in 1961. Once involved in the golf business he successful obtained his Golf Professional designation.  Playing and teaching golf became his lifelong hobby. 

In 1964 Paul moved to Osoyoos and established Eisenhut Insurance, which still remains in the family to his day.  During the seventies and eighties, Paul was charter member in establishing the Osoyoos Golf and Country Club and was also a huge supporter in establishing the Osoyoos hockey arena.  Paul was passionate about getting involved with his 3 boys.  He coached them in baseball, fastball and hockey.

If he was not coaching he was always in attendance

 In later years he could always be found around the hockey rink or ballpark and would travel to support his sons and grandchildren in their many sporting endeavors. 

In retirement, Paul and Anne travelled to many places, finally settling in Yuma during the winter season.  Their time was spent golfing in summers and spending time in winter with family, which usually involved hockey.   Friends and family will remember Paul for his tireless energy and his sense of humor.  Even during his final battle with cancer, he was persistent in his fight and giving “thumbs up” to the end.  He is dearly loved and will be cherished in our hearts.
